Over the past several years I was able to fairly happily migrate most of my presentations from those more robust presentation platforms to Google Slides because it is so darn portable and sharable and because it so encourages collaboration.

But there was one feature I really grieved– Slide Sorter view.

I missed the ability to:

  • view all my slides at once in order to eyeball the whole project
  • schootch slides around to reorder them
  • easily transfer slides from one presentation to another.

Now (finally) it is possible to see your slides in Grid View.  I hope this little thing brightens your day too.
